Key AI Use Cases in Education
Personalized Learning Paths
Adaptive content sequencing that adjusts pacing and difficulty based on individual student performance, not a fixed curriculum for every learner.
AI-Powered Tutoring
Conversational AI tutors available outside classroom hours, scoped to a specific curriculum and grade level — not a generic open-ended chatbot.
Student Analytics
Early-warning systems that flag disengagement or performance decline before it becomes a crisis, giving educators time to intervene.
Administrative Automation
Enrollment, attendance, and reporting automation that gives teachers and administrators their time back.
Qatar & GCC Market Context
What Makes This Market Different
GCC education institutions increasingly serve bilingual and multi-curriculum student populations (national curricula alongside British, American, and IB streams) — learning platforms built for a single-curriculum, single-language market simply don't fit, and need to be architected for that complexity from the start.
